Assignment Title: Consultancy Services REVIEW OF OPERATIONS OF THE NATIONAL EMERGENCY MANAGEMENT OFFICE AND ALLIED SERVICES

 

Reference No. SLU-DVRP-C-IC-INCSNGF-01-18

 

Saint Lucia has received financing from the World Bank towards the Disaster Vulnerability Reduction Project (DVRP) and intends to apply part of the proceeds for consulting services for for  the  Review  of Operations  of  the  National  Emergency  Management  Office  and  Allied Services.

 

The consulting services (“the Services”) include a) review and assessment of the existing institutional framework,  operations,  services  and  capacities  in  relation  to  Comprehensive Disaster Management, b) conducting of a Disaster Management Services Survey to understand institutional and public perceptions of and satisfaction with the current disaster management system and services as well as expected service delivery. The Survey should utilize standard survey design and methodologies and d) conducting of an Initial In-country Stakeholder Consultation with all entities comprising the existing National Emergency Management Organization and other key stakeholders identified to gather any additional information in order to understand issues/obstacles first-hand, as needed, to inform a proposal on an optimal institutional framework and set of disaster management services. Interested Consultants should have the following requisite minimum qualifications and professional experiences listed below for undertaking the assignment.

 

Academic:

  • Master’s Degree in  Disaster  Management,  Emergency  Response,  Crisis  Management  or  a related field or a Bachelor’s in these fields combined with at least 7 years of experience in disaster management at a senior technical or managerial level;
  • Certification in management, organizational change, or project management would be an asset

 

Knowledge, skills and experience

  • knowledge and understanding of Comprehensive Disaster Management (CDM) principles
  • demonstrated  knowledge  and  understanding  of  basic  legal  principles  and  practices, especially as it relates comprehensive disaster management
  • at least 10 years of experience in the disaster management field
  • at least 5 years of experience leading a disaster management organization or office
  • experience writing disaster policies, plans, operational plans, operational manuals and MOUs
  • experience in successfully coordinating or leading a response to a disaster event
  • experience in leading participatory stakeholder consultations and focus groups
  • experience in implementing CDM policies and strategies
  • experience in developing organizational budgets
  • experience in leading organizational reform would be an asset
